What is Work Visa?

Work visas are employment-based immigration permits allowing foreign nationals to live and work legally in California. Common categories include H-1B visas for specialty occupations, L-1 visas for intracompany transfers, and O-1 visas for individuals with extraordinary ability. The process involves labor certification, employer sponsorship, and USCIS approval. Work visas typically require demonstrating that no qualified U.S. workers are available for the position. Processing times vary by visa type, ranging from months to years. California employers must comply with federal immigration laws and state employment standards when sponsoring international workers.

💰 How much does it cost?

Work visa attorney fees in Napa range from $3,500 to $8,000+, depending on visa complexity and sponsorship type. H-1B petitions typically cost $3,500-$5,000, while EB-based green card sponsorships may exceed $8,000. Additional government filing fees apply separately. Costs vary based on attorney experience and case complexity.

Q: How long does work visa processing take in Napa County?

A: Processing times vary significantly by visa category. H-1B visas typically take 4-6 months, while EB green cards may take 2-7 years. Napa County cases follow federal USCIS timelines. Expedited processing options exist for certain visa types. Consult an immigration attorney for specific timeline estimates based on your situation.

Q: What documents do I need for work visa sponsorship?

A: Required documents include employment contract, job description, educational credentials, passport, and labor certification forms. Employers must provide organizational documents and financial records. Additional documents depend on visa type and individual circumstances. An attorney helps gather comprehensive documentation ensuring compliance with USCIS requirements.
